Cabin siding installation involves attaching durable exterior materials to the walls of a cabin or similar property to improve appearance and protect the structure. This service typically includes preparing the existing surface, measuring and cutting siding materials, and securely installing them to ensure a tight fit. Whether the siding is being replaced due to damage or installed on a new build, experienced contractors can handle the entire process efficiently, ensuring the cabin’s exterior is both attractive and well-protected against the elements.
This service helps address common problems such as rotting, warping, or cracking of old siding, which can compromise the integrity of a cabin’s structure. Damaged siding can lead to water infiltration, mold growth,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Installing new siding not only enhances the visual appeal of a property but also provides a barrier against moisture, pests, and weather-related wear. The overview below groups typical Cabin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Milton,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s on cabins in Milton range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ing damaged panels or sealing gaps,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less extensive patching is needed.
Partial Replacement - When replacing sections of siding,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. This includes removing old siding and installing new panels on specific areas of a cabin. Larger or more complex partial replacements can cost more but are less common.
Full Siding Installation - Complete siding installations for cabins typically cost between $4,000 and $8,000. Many projects in this range involve standard materials and straightforward installations, while more elaborate designs or premium materials can push costs higher.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more complex siding jobs, such as full cabin overhauls or custom siding choices, can reach $10,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and usually involve detailed work or high-end materials, which significantly increase cost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
